Credit Opinion:
APPROVE with caution. Bath & Tile Ltd is a newly incorporated micro-entity with a short trading history of only seven months, which limits the depth of financial analysis possible. However, the initial financials show a positive net asset position and working capital surplus, which supports its ability to meet short-term obligations. Given the small scale and early stage, credit exposure should be limited and monitored closely.Financial Strength:
The company has net assets of £7,188, consisting entirely of net current assets, as it holds no fixed assets. Current assets of approximately £9,808 against current liabilities of £2,620 indicate a healthy net current asset position (£7,188). Shareholders’ funds match net assets, reflecting equity funding with no reported debt. The micro-entity accounting basis and exemption from audit are consistent with the company’s size. Absence of historical profitability data means financial strength is primarily equity-backed at this stage.Cash Flow Assessment:
Current assets likely include cash or equivalents and receivables, supporting liquidity. The positive net current assets suggest sufficient working capital to cover liabilities due within one year. With only two employees and no debt reported, operating cash flow requirements should be limited. However, as a startup, ongoing cash flow stability will depend on generating sufficient sales and managing payables prudently.Monitoring Points:
- Track timely filing of next accounts and confirmation statements to detect any compliance issues.
- Monitor turnover growth and gross margins to assess business viability and cash flow generation.
- Watch working capital trends and creditor days as the company scales.
- Observe directors’ ongoing commitment and any changes in ownership/control that might affect governance.
- Review any new liabilities or borrowings that could impact financial flexibility.
